I’d like to share a personal story from a couple of days ago, because it was a wonderfully relevant demonstration of so much in this chart: I drove out into the sunshine to walk our local common land, along with everyone else it seemed. All the parking spaces were taken – one person had even parked on grass beside the parking area, and I thought in a flash, Why not! I drove towards the space and got stuck on a higher grass verge than I was expecting. The back wheels were still on the road, and I couldn’t drive forward or backward! There’s a Saturn in Aries reminder not to act too suddenly without checking facts! – I had to laugh. If I’d looked more carefully, I would have seen that the verge was high, but I was looking beyond it to the destination. Saturn takes things carefully, even in Aries, and will show us why it’s a good idea.
. And community? A woman came over to help, and attracted people one by one who came with advice, concern, looking round for one who could solve the situation. We tried different things, as you can imagine, and eventually a good driver manoeuvred the car onto the grass so I could drive off it – meanwhile a parking space was becoming available for me. By the end we were six, not knowing each other before, pleased or satisfied at the success, and we scattered again. This to me is how Aquarian community happens, drawn to my need by natural human altruism. Everyone plays a part from their own skillset and personality, all different. My job kept changing – first I had to admit to being in need, accepting my mistake, and then receiving conflicting advice, acting on it and failing, but holding a positive intention, and grateful for others’ expertise – and the whole thing was accomplished with good humour and camaraderie.
